What is a common outcome of effective drill team rehearsals?

Effective drill team rehearsals lead to increased teamwork and synchronized movements because they provide structured practice opportunities where team members can refine their skills together. During these rehearsals, members practice their formations, timing, and coordination, allowing them to work as a cohesive unit. The repetitive nature of rehearsals enhances muscle memory and improves communication among team members, thus fostering a greater sense of teamwork.

When individuals understand their roles and how they relate to others within the group, the overall performance significantly improves. This synchronization is crucial during competitions, where precision and unity can greatly affect scoring and presentation. The skills developed in practice translate directly to better performances, showcasing the team's dedication and the effectiveness of their rehearsals.
